Supervisors Plan to File High Court Appeal Friday

Share

Los Angeles County supervisors plan to file papers Friday asking the U.S. Supreme Court to review the county’s historic voting rights case and stay the Jan. 22 election in the redrawn 1st Supervisorial District.

The board previously had vowed to go to the Supreme Court in an attempt to overturn two lower court rulings that the supervisors discriminated against Latinos in drawing district boundaries.

County attorneys decided to file papers Friday after failing to hear back by Tuesday on their request for a review by the U.S. 9th Circuit Court of Appeals.
